Wright County Board Meeting 12/16/25
Tuesday, December 16, 2025
Employee years of service recognition
Approval of board meeting minutes
Consent agenda modification
Dispute with MN Dept of Corrections regarding CCA transition
Aquatic Invasive Species (AIS) prevention aid resolution
Environmental Assessment Worksheet (EAW) petition for 25 and 113 intersection
55 Corridor Coalition grant and consultant agreement
Realignment of Highway 35 in Buffalo
Ways and Means Committee brush clipping equipment purchase
Emergency sewer repair public hearing (St. Michael)
